Why a 5kW Solar System Makes Sense Today
Thinking about configuring a 5kW solar system? You're not alone. Solar energy adoption grew 34% globally in 2023, with residential installations leading the charge. A 5kW system typically powers 80-100% of an average home's energy needs while reducing electricity bills by 60-90%. Let's break down how to design yours effectively.
Key Components You'll Need
- Solar panels (18-20 units, 270-300W each)
- 5kW hybrid inverter
- Mounting structure (roof or ground)
- DC/AC cabling and connectors
- Monitoring system

Step-by-Step Configuration Process
1. Site Assessment Essentials
Before installation, analyze your:
- Roof orientation (south-facing preferred in northern hemisphere)
- Shading patterns (use tools like Solar Pathfinder)
- Local weather patterns
2. Panel Placement Strategy
For maximum output:
Angle | Efficiency Impact |
---|---|
30° tilt | 98% optimal |
15° tilt | 89% optimal |
3. Inverter Sizing Tips
Match your inverter capacity to panel output:
- 5kW inverter handles 5,500W panel input (10% oversizing)
- Microinverters vs string inverters comparison
Cost Breakdown (2024 Data)
Typical 5kW system costs:
Component | Price Range |
---|---|
Panels | $2,800-$3,500 |
Inverter | $1,200-$1,800 |
Installation | $1,500-$2,200 |
Pro Tip: Many regions offer tax credits - Germany provides 30% subsidy while Australia's STC program covers 40% of system costs.
Maintenance Made Simple
- Clean panels quarterly with soft brush
- Check inverter status lights monthly
- Annual professional inspection recommended

FAQ: Your Top Questions Answered
Q: How long does installation take? A: Typically 2-3 days for professional teams.
Q: Can I expand later? A: Yes - leave 20% extra space when configuring mounting structure.
